My first electric guitar was a St. George with the identical body, headstock and pickguard shape. Mine had different pickups and knobs, but the same bridge, slightly different tremolo, and bright yellow buttons on the tuners. The pickguard was chrome and the neck was sunbursted to match the body. I bought it new in September of '64--paid $85 for it as I recall. A couple of years ago at a vintage guitar show, I ran into one identical to my old one--it was missing its tremolo arm and nameplate, but you could see where the old one was. Definitely a St. George, and for all I know, it could have been my old one--I've never seen another one with the identical combination of features except for that one. I'd have bought it out of nostalgia, but the guy wanted $250 for it. Nostalgia isn't worth that much--mine was a pretty awful guitar, although I was sure glad to have it when I was fourteen!
